Marie Tidball Portrait Dr Marie Tidball (Penistone and Stocksbridge) (Lab)
- View Speech - Hansard - -

As the summer holidays approach and with all the lovely sunny weather, I really hope that children across my constituency take the chance to spend plenty of time playing outside. I know how important it is for their wellbeing and it is a priority for a number of my “Pride In” events across my constituency, in particular to improve play parks in Dragon park in Wharncliffe Side, Mortomley park in High Green and Coronation field in Dodworth. I am thrilled that our Labour Government have already put £18 million into creating and refurbishing playgrounds across England. Will the Leader of the House advise me on how I can access that funding for local playgrounds to ensure that children and young people growing up in my constituency can have better places to play?
